Manual Electronic superheat controller, type EKC 312
Application
The controller and valve can be used where there are
requirements to accurate control of superheat in connection with
refrigeration.
E.g.:
y Processing plant (water chillers)
y Cold store (air coolers)
y A/C plant
Advantages
y The evaporator is charged optimally – even when there are
great variations of load and suction pressure.
y Energy savings – the adaptive regulation of the refrigerant
injection ensures optimum utilisation of the evaporator and
hence a high suction pressure.
y The superheating is regulated to the lowest possible value.
Functions
y Regulation of superheat.
y MOP function.
y ON/OFF input for start/stop of regulation.
y PID regulation.
Introduction
System
The superheat in the evaporator is controlled by one pressure
transmitter P and one temperature sensor S2.
The expansion valve is with step motor of the type ETS.
For safety reasons the liquid ow to the evaporator must be cut
OFF if there is power failure for the controller. As the ETS valve is
provided with step motor, it will remain open in such a situation.
